What is the difference between the grassland and savanna biomes?
goblinko [34]

Answer:

C)Grassland biomes contain mostly grasses.

Explanation:

The main differences between a savanna biome and a grassland is that grasslands biomes contain mostly grasses.

Savanna are made up of both grasses and shrubs.

  • Savanna are a mix of grasslands with some scattered trees in the area.
  • Grasslands are open grass fields.
  • They do not contain much trees as such.
  • The savanna and grasslands are renowned for their fauna diversity of beasts.
